F6 /5 IMUL r/m8* MValid Valid AX←AL ∗ r/mbyte.
F7 /5 IMUL r/m16 MValid Valid DX:AX ←AX ∗ r/mword.
F7 /5 IMUL r/m32 MValid Valid EDX:EAX ←EAX ∗ r/m32.
REX.W + F7 /5 IMUL r/m64 M Valid N.E. RDX:RAX ←RAX ∗ r/m64.
0F AF /r IMUL r16, r/m16 RM Valid Valid word register ←word register ∗ r/m16.
0F AF /r IMUL r32, r/m32 RM Valid Valid doubleword register ←doubleword register ∗
r/m32.
REX.W + 0F AF /r IMUL r64, r/m64 RM Valid N.E. Quadword register ←Quadword register ∗
r/m64.
6B /r ib IMUL r16, r/m16, imm8 RMI Valid Valid word register ← r/m16 ∗sign-extended
immediate byte.
6B /r ib IMUL r32, r/m32, imm8 RMI Valid Valid doubleword register ← r/m32 ∗signextended immediate byte.
REX.W + 6B /r ib IMUL r64, r/m64, imm8 RMI Valid N.E. Quadword register ← r/m64 ∗sign-extended
immediate byte.
69 /r iw IMUL r16, r/m16, imm16 RMI Valid Valid word register ← r/m16 ∗immediate word.
69 /r id IMUL r32, r/m32, imm32 RMI Valid Valid doubleword register ← r/m32 ∗immediate
doubleword.
REX.W + 69 /r id IMUL r64, r/m64, imm32 RMI Valid N.E. Quadword register ← r/m64 ∗immediate
doubleword.
